Singer Myles Smith has been announced as the winner of the Brit Rising Star Award for 2025. The 26-year-old from Luton saw off competition from soul singer Elmiene and east London indie duo Good Neighbours to take top prize. Previous winners include The Last Dinner Party, FLO, Sam Fender and Griff, with the award designed to highlight up and coming talent selected by a panel of industry experts, in partnership with BBC Radio 1. Myles has had a memorable year which has included a top five single for Stargazing in the Official Charts, a Glastonbury set, more than one billion streams and being named BBC Introducing’s Artist of the Year.
